1DescriptionNVD
ffjpeg through 2020-02-24 has a heap-based buffer over-read in jfif_decode in jfif.c.
AnalysisAI
ffjpeg through 2020-02-24 has a heap-based buffer over-read in jfif_decode in jfif.c. Rated medium severity (CVSS 6.5), this vulnerability is remotely exploitable, no authentication required, low attack complexity. Public exploit code available and no vendor patch available.
Technical ContextAI
This vulnerability is classified as Out-of-bounds Read (CWE-125), which allows attackers to read data from memory outside the intended buffer boundaries. ffjpeg through 2020-02-24 has a heap-based buffer over-read in jfif_decode in jfif.c. Affected products include: Rockcarry Ffjpeg. Version information: through 2020.
